Abstract:This paper discusses how science and technology parks (STPs) act as intermediaries for projects regarding green innovation. The empirical evidence is gathered through a case study of the City of Knowledge in Panama. For the recent Panama channel's expansion, local authorities faced the need to improve the water resource management to secure enough fresh water for the canal's operation.
